Strain Overview
Genetics
The Nightshade strain is an indica-dominant hybrid, typically comprising about 70% indica and 30% sativa. This unique genetic makeup lends Nightshade its variety of effects and benefits. The strain is a cross between two illustrious parent strains—Kosher Kush and Granddaddy Purple—both of which are renowned for their therapeutic attributes.

Aroma and Flavor
The aroma of Nightshade is often described as a compelling blend of earthy undertones, pepper, and subtle fruity notes. When you first crack open a container of Nightshade, you’re greeted with a pungent, sweet, and slightly spicy fragrance that can easily fill the room.
When smoked or vaporized, users often report a rich flavor profile that encompasses earthy, berry, and herbal notes. On the exhale, a spicy undertone lingers, making for an enjoyable consumption experience.
Cannabinoid Profile
Nightshade boasts a well-rounded cannabinoid profile, with THC levels typically ranging from 18% to 24%. This middle ground makes it suitable for both beginner and experienced users. Additionally, it usually contains about 1% to 2% CBD, contributing to its therapeutic properties, though it’s not primarily marketed as a CBD strain.
Terpene Profile
The strain’s potency and flavor are further enhanced by its impressive terpene profile. Key terpenes include:
- Myrcene: Noted for its earthy aroma, myrcene can contribute to the calming effects often associated with indica strains.
- Caryophyllene: Recognized for its spicy and peppery flavor, caryophyllene may provide anti-inflammatory effects.
- Limonene: This citrus-scented terpene is linked to uplifting sensations, potentially helping to reduce anxiety and stress.
- Pinene: Known for its fresh pine scent, pinene may enhance focus and memory retention, acting as a counterbalance to the drowsiness often associated with indica strains.
The harmonious blend of these terpenes not only contributes to the strain’s flavor but also amplifies its therapeutic effects.

Best Methods of Consumption
Smoking
Smoking remains one of the most popular methods for consuming Nightshade, whether in a joint, bowl, or bong. This method offers fast-acting effects and allows users to closely monitor their dosage.
Vaporizing
Vaporizing is another excellent choice, particularly for those looking to avoid some of the harmful effects associated with smoking. Vaporizers heat the cannabis to a temperature that releases the cannabinoids and terpenes without combustion, providing a smoother, more flavorful experience.
Edibles
For users seeking longer-lasting effects, infused edibles provide an excellent alternative. Nightshade can be infused into various products like gummies, chocolates, or baked goods. However, it’s essential to note that the onset time can be more prolonged, taking up to two hours or more to kick in.
Tinctures and Oils
Cannabis tinctures and oils allow for precise dosing, making them attractive for medical users. They can be taken sublingually for quick absorption or added to food and drinks.
